Insider sources report increased US efforts to establish a ceasefire and start indirect negotiations with Iran, but emphasize that Tehran considers a ceasefire and negotiations under the current conditions to be invalid.
While US diplomatic movements for a ceasefire have increased in the past five days with mediation by some countries, experts describe the change in Donald Trump’s rhetoric as a sign of Washington’s retreat in the face of Iran’s resistance.
However, according to observers, the US government’s effort to maintain its prestige has caused these requests to be presented wrapped in military and media threats.
An informed individual told Fars reporter that, referring to the failure of the opposing axis to achieve its goals, “Iran does not accept a ceasefire.
Fundamentally, it is not logical to enter such a process with violators of agreements.”
This insider also noted that the Islamic Republic of Iran, before any decision regarding the ceasefire request raised by US intermediaries, emphasizes achieving its strategic goals in confrontation with the hostile front, and only if these are fulfilled will the end of the war (not just a ceasefire) be possible.
